The US Government has warned people not to fill plastic bags with petrol amid panic over a fuel shortage.
A cyber attack on an oil pipeline has sparked concerns about petrol shortages and panic buying with photographs showing long queues forming outside petrol stations.
It has been claimed that people are filling up plastic bags with petrol and the US Consumer Product Safety Commission has taken to Twitter to warn motorists about hoarding the fuel.
